Plug lead order is a bit complicated...

Cylinders are numbered

1 - 2
3 - 4
5 - 6
7 - 8

As you're sitting in the driver's seat, odd numbers on the left bank, even on the right.

Order on the dissy cap is: 1, 2, 7, 5, 6, 3, 4, 8

The two leads on the dissy closest to the front of the car are 8 & 4 (8 on the left as you're sitting in the car). You'll see they're arranged with two leads facing front, two rear, two left, two right.

It's hard to explain without a picture... Doubled check the firing order in the haynes manual, but I don't think it shows the order on the dissy cap...
